So in the last 2 days I've seen at least 3 threads around the general theme of buying recasts or pirating printed rules. Blah blah blah ethics and morals and hard working game designers and copyrights blah blah. I assume y'all can fill in that part. So let me get to the part you might be missing. This site is supported by paying members (DCMs, if you've not joined give it thought, we have all sorts of secret bennies that are totally cool and totally secret) and ads. You may have noticed them, little banners paid for by folks looking to SELL you games. The server space and bandwith of this site is not free. But who would advertise on a site that regularly has threads on 'how can I get this illegally for free'. So yeah, blah-blah ethics and stuff, but if that doesn't work for you try ENLIGHTENED SELF INTEREST. If you want this site to continue it cannot become a haven for piracy. If you want the like the mini games we play, the cool toys we convert and paint and the friendly local game shops we hang out and the sites we spend WAY TOO MUCH TIME on, cut it out. 'kay?

I think most threads/posts asking for these things are from new or low count posters, not invested in the site but just looking for freebies. Anyone who has been here a while knows the rules.
There does seem to have been a few more than usual recently, but this is the result of many GW policies I think. They have a product that appeals greatly to a younger audience but which is so exorbitantly priced it's unattainable. Added to the way they create no customer goodwill through a wall of silence by refusing to use social media and their secrecy and aggression towards fan sites, and there's no customer loyalty. All these things GW has chosen to do, and people download their books and buy recasts more readily as a result. It might not be 'right' or 'legal', but that's how it goes.

Kilkrazy is correct in that we have no interest in actively competing with other sites as all fill particular niches and do their jobs well. I do monitor traffic on all major forums though and can verify that dakka is by far the largest site. I monitor to make sure I understand global wargaming trends in traffic, make sure we don't miss out on any cool features that others might add and see any interesting trends. To correct misconceptions, I can verify that for the past quarter, our post rate is 260% of warseer and our new user rate is well over double. Unregistered audience is harder to track but at a minimum I would say we have at least 200% greater reach these days. The large user and post numbers for warseer and librarium online come from them having much older databases than dakka as ours only dates back to 2006 or so.
